Chichén Itzá is a large archaeological site in what today is the municipality of Tinúm in the Mexican state of Yucatán. The ancient city is also the engine of Yucatán's tourism industry, bringing in an average of well over one million visitors every year over the past couple of decades and over 2.6 million tourists in 2017 alone. El Castillo, also known as the Temple of Kukulcan, is a Mesoamerican step-pyramid that dominates the center of the Chichen Itza archaeological site in the Mexican state of Yucatan. The structure is more than 30m high, and has a base of nearly 55m. El Castillo was built by the Maya people around the 9th century AD. The Kukulkan Pyramid, also commonly known as El Castillo (The Castle), is the most impressive building in the Archeological Site of Chichen Itza, and one of the highest of all Mayan architecture. Kukulkan comes from the words "snake-quetzal" in Yucatec Mayan.
